Handmade in France

Hand made, unique, and always special, Thiers-Issard makes in our opinion the most hollow and flexible razors in the world still made.

This is an extra hollow ground 6/8″ of their basic form but with decorations on both the tang and the show side which are dedicated to this historic nod, Médaille D’or Exposition Alger 1921.    Someone won a medal in 1921, perhaps they were curlers known for their beloved French brooms revered for their sweeping?

The wood from a pistachio tree makes up the scales, and Thiers-Issard’s known well for their incredible pinning skills.  They also age their timber blanks for several months to allow them to become as inert as possible; while wood/horn/bone/shell can never be as inert as micarta, for example, by aging the blanks they do help get them tighter and tend to stay more centered.  Nonetheless (and this is good advice for ANY razor of ANY scale), always ‘finger tugboat’ your razor back in to your scale when closing, ready to guide it +/-1mm either way as need be to avoid any edge/scale collisions…better to have a tighter scale less centered than a looser one perfectly centered!  In this configuration, the #14 comes in at a touch below fifty grams on the scales, and a tan leather sheath’s included with your purchase.

“Shave Ready”?

This business is wholly centered upon the sale of one hollow ground straight razor to one shaver one at a time; “1 str8rzr alone” is ~50% of all our orders.    You may elect to have your TI with its factory edge (which we think is exceptional, but that’s just one subjective opinion, and opinions vary) or further honed by ‘TSS’, as only you see fit; there is not a right or wrong answer.    ‘TSS’ rather doubts the worth of debating this ‘Shave Ready’ concept today;  anyone can bandy that term about as if objective, meaningful information (like a sprinter’s time), but in fact it is completely subjective.

If you elect for the factory edge (= do nothing, no note needed @ checkout), you’ll receive your razor exactly as its manufacturers intended…pretty simple!  The factory seal’s been breached, yes, but only so you could choose from individual pictures of stock.

If you elect for The Superior Shave to further hone your razor  [plz add “note to vendor” @ checkout], this TI shall be honed in the manner taught in 2016 to The Superior Shave’s proprietor by two kind Solingen master grinders (whom did/do not work for Dovo, but do use similar 1840s grinders’ textbooks methods).    Regardless of their poor refinement  compared to further-honed ‘Honemeister’ edges on offer,  some physical elements of factory edges remain superior to most further honing attempts.   The Superior Shave will devote the extra time to your razor a dying industry cannot afford in overhead, without taking away the factory edge’s inherently advantaged geometric metrics.     We’re confident we offer the materially thinnest  further-honed-by-vendor edge available for purchase – you’ll need to try that to understand why it matters.     Please note: in the professional opinions of German and French razor grinders, a straight razor is not properly honed unless flush to the hone, without tape, so visual evidence of honing is unavoidable when honing is performed correctly according to its makers.
